Part 1 - Remembering what you love
When we were children, we had a remarkable capacity for dreaming, imagining, creating lovely pictures and fantasies in our heads. We tried on different futures easily and with great joy and fun. We could pretend to be a fireman, a ballerina, an astronaut and the bionic woman all in the span of an hour with no effort at all.
Over time, we get that ability trained out of us and are taught to “face reality”, to "stop daydreaming" and we begin to live our lives as victims of circumstances instead of as the powerful creators that we are.
The purpose of the exercises in this introduction to Be Happy First University is to re-awaken your imagination, ignite your ability to dream, and to begin to teach you that you are the creator of your life, without exception. This is the beginning of re-discovering that truth and learning to make that knowledge the basis for everything you do. You are making this moment, this day, this life and you can make it any way you like. You were meant to be abundant, to live in joy and grace and love. Welcome to the first step in re-learning how to be a deliberate creator, living your magical life.

What do you want to do/have/experience/give/create in this lifetime? Write a list of 50 things that you would love to do before you die, your bucket list, if you will. Really let your imagination go free and wild and write down everything you think of. Keep in mind that you are not committing any of these things. If you write, for instance, climb Mt. Everest, you may discover that there is another mountain that you would much rather climb. Your goal here is to have a list of inspiring thoughts that you will use in a later step when you are creating your vision. Include everything, things you want to acquire, goals you want to reach, experiences you want to have. Don’t censor yourself; if it pops into your head, write it down.
